For far too long Shake has been in long term care for his multiple sclerosis (MS), which has kept him from doing what he loves most, and how he made such an impact on the world — his DJing and visionary music production. The music of Anthony “Shake” Shakir has had such a lasting impact precisely because he saw beyond boundaries and expressed a true iconoclastic spirit that is simultaneously purely Detroit and universal. A single EP from Shake could have 4 songs in 4 totally different genres, with each one not only excellent, but inspired and innovative. His ability to see beyond the rules and categorizations to the core essence of what makes this music so exciting is why his influence endures. Shake would simply say “I am just a humble farmer, trying to raise the best beats in the world.”
Shake’s rise to DJ fame began when he was just in high school, when he won the Mixer Dome on the Electriyin’ Mojo’s radio show. His techniques were advanced, combining techno mixing with hip hop flair, rocking doubles with ease, combining things that no one ever expected. He worked for Metroplex, eventually releasing a record there, made edits for Transmat (such as early Carl Craig records) and wrote lyrics for Octave One’s debut hit single. He released both house and wild techno on KMS and its sublabels. Later he would release music on Daniel Bell’s Seventh City, and co-found Frictional with Claude Young, eventually running that label himself for many years. The amount of incredible Detroit labels that he had direct influence on is as wide ranging as his taste, including Puzzlebox, Interdimensional Transmissions, NSC, and FIT, as well as international labels such as Tresor, Rush Hour and Disko B, along with so many more.
